Types of Water Pumps

There are several types of water pumps designed for different purposes. Understanding the differences between them can help you make an informed decision:

Centrifugal Pumps

  • Commonly used for irrigation, domestic water supply, and circulation systems
  • Relatively easy to install and maintain
  • Not suitable for pulling water from a depth of more than 25 feet

Submersible Pumps

  • Designed to be submerged in water, ideal for deep wells
  • Operate quietly and efficiently
  • More expensive than centrifugal pumps

Jet Pumps

  • Can either be shallow well or deep well pumps
  • Use suction to draw water from the well into the pump
  • Great for homes with fluctuating water tables

Key Considerations

When selecting a water pump for your home, the following factors should be taken into account:

Water Source

  • Determine if you will be drawing water from a well, lake, river, or municipal supply
  • Choose a pump that is suitable for the specific water source

Water Usage

  • Calculate the water demand of your household to choose a pump with the right capacity
  • Consider peak usage times to ensure the pump can meet your needs

Location

  • Consider the depth of the water source and the distance to where the water needs to be pumped
  • Choose a pump that can handle the vertical lift and horizontal run required

Additional Features

Depending on your specific requirements, you may want to look for pumps with additional features:

Variable Speed Control

  • Allows you to adjust the pump speed based on water demand, saving energy
  • Provides consistent water pressure throughout your home

Pressure Tanks

  • Help maintain consistent water pressure and reduce pump cycling
  • Available in different sizes to suit your needs

Built-in Safety Features

  • Look for pumps with overload protection, dry run protection, and automatic shut-off features
  • Ensure the pump is durable and reliable for long-term use

Maintenance and Installation

Proper maintenance and installation are crucial for the longevity and efficiency of your water pump:

Regular Inspections

  • Check for leaks, unusual noises, and pressure fluctuations
  • Inspect and clean the pump intake regularly to prevent clogging

Professional Installation

  • Consult a professional to ensure the pump is installed correctly
  • Proper wiring and grounding are essential for safety and performance

Seasonal Maintenance

  • Prepare your pump for seasonal changes, especially in freezing temperatures
  • Store the pump properly if it will not be used for an extended period
